The image captures a sunlit urban scene with a large, multi-story apartment building dominating the background. The building, constructed from light-colored bricks, features numerous windows and balconies, some with dark red railings. Air conditioning units are visible mounted on the exterior walls. In front of the building, several trees, including a prominent, leafy green tree with yellowing foliage in the foreground, line the street. The street itself is paved and appears to be in good condition, with parked cars visible on the side. The environment suggests a residential area in a city, likely during the daytime given the bright sunlight and clear blue sky with scattered clouds.

The building itself is a typical example of Soviet-era mass housing construction, characterized by its long, rectangular form and repetitive modular design. The presence of air conditioning units indicates a more modern modification to the original structure. The trees provide a natural element, softening the harshness of the concrete and brick. The parked cars suggest that the area is inhabited and used by residents. The overall impression is one of everyday urban life in a moderate climate, with a focus on functional, residential architecture.
